Dysphagia affects many older adults and can make eating and drinking a serious safety concern. Changes in oral health, chronic conditions, and certain medications can all impact swallowing. Understanding the causes, warning signs, and treatment options can help you protect your senior loved one and support safer eating habits at home.

When a loved one leaves the hospital, their recovery is far from over. The first days and weeks at home are critical, and proper post-hospital care can make all the difference in preventing readmission. From medication management to safe home environments and caregiver support, planning ahead helps seniors heal more fully and avoid setbacks.
